JPM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

2,199 of the 4,012 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in JPMorgan Chase (JPM)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$240B — up 2.4% from $235B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 131 funds opened new JPM positions and 65 closed out — a net gain of 66 holders — while 958 added to existing stakes and 857 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$413M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$1.34B.
